This is an automated email from the ASF dual-hosted git repository.
paulk pushed a commit to branch master
in repository https://gitbox.apache.org/repos/asf/groovy-geb.git
The following commit(s) were added to refs/heads/master by this push:
new 9330230c temporarily reinstate "check" job
9330230c is described below
commit 9330230cbaf108977a69f8988003f0f207cf4258
Author: Paul King <[email protected]>
AuthorDate: Mon Feb 24 20:43:43 2025 +1000
temporarily reinstate "check" job
---
.circleci/config.yml | 42 +++++++++++++++++++++++++++++-------------
1 file changed, 29 insertions(+), 13 deletions(-)
diff --git a/.circleci/config.yml b/.circleci/config.yml
index 182c57ae..834aa982 100644
--- a/.circleci/config.yml
+++ b/.circleci/config.yml
@@ -15,6 +15,34 @@
version: 2
jobs:
+ check:
+ docker:
+ - image: eclipse-temurin:21-jdk
+ resource_class: large
+ environment:
+ GRADLE_OPTS: -Xmx1024m -XX:MaxMetaspaceSize=256m
+ GRADLE_USER_HOME: .gradle-home
+ steps:
+ - checkout
+ - restore_cache:
+ keys:
+ - gradle-home-check-{{ .Branch }}
+ - gradle-home-check-master
+ - gradle-home-check
+ - run: ./gradlew --no-daemon --max-workers 4 --parallel -Pci
module:check internal:check integration:check doc:site:check --continue
+ - run:
+ name: Copy all test results to a directory
+ command: |
+ mkdir -p ~/test-results/junit/
+ find . -type f -regex ".*/build/test-results/.*xml" -exec cp {}
~/test-results/junit/ \;
+ - store_test_results:
+ path: ~/test-results/
+ - store_artifacts:
+ path: build/reports
+ - save_cache:
+ key: gradle-home-check-{{ .Branch }}-{{ epoch }}
+ paths:
+ - .gradle-home
manual:
docker:
- image: selenium/standalone-firefox
@@ -240,16 +268,11 @@ workflows:
version: 2
build-workflow:
jobs:
- - check
- manual
- dockerised-cross-browser:
requires:
- check
- manual
- - local-cross-browser:
- requires:
- - check
- - manual
- saucelabs:
requires:
- check
@@ -280,21 +303,14 @@ workflows:
# - upload:
# requires:
# - dockerised-cross-browser
-# - local-cross-browser
# - saucelabs
-## - lambdatest
+# - lambdatest
# - ie
# filters:
# branches:
# only:
# - master
# - 4.x
-# - publish-site:
-# requires:
-# - upload
-# filters:
-# branches:
-# only: master
# - trigger-example-projects-master:
# requires:
# - upload